What Types of Work and Facilities Can CT Techs Expect in Sugar Land, TX?

As a CT Technologist in Sugar Land, Texas, you can expect to find a diverse array of opportunities across various healthcare facilities, including bustling hospitals, specialized imaging centers, and outpatient clinics that prioritize advanced radiologic technology. In these settings, you will perform a range of complex imaging procedures, ensuring precise diagnostics by effectively operating CT scanners and collaborating closely with physicians, nurses, and radiologists. You will engage in patient interaction, guiding individuals through the imaging process while prioritizing their comfort and safety. Additionally, you may have the opportunity to contribute to cross-functional teams focusing on quality improvement initiatives and patient care protocols, making your role both dynamic and impactful in the vibrant healthcare landscape of Sugar Land.

The CT Technologist is a graduate of an accredited AMA school and registered with the American Registry of Radiologic Technology (ARRT). The CT Technologist is licensed by the state as a general radiographer and is responsible for providing timely diagnostic services to both inpatient and outpatients under the direction of a Radiologist and departmental protocols. Responsibilities include but are not limited to the performance of basic radiographic procedures, fluoroscopy, portable radiographic procedures, C-arm procedures, and OR imaging services. The CT Technologist demonstrates proficiency at routine diagnostic CT Scanning procedures including but not limited to CT of head/brain, neck, thorax, spine, abdomen/pelvis extremities and biopsy/drainage procedures. Responsibilities also include: knowledge of processing of CT system, surgical/sterile procedure, studies with or without contrast media and cross sectional anatomy.
